Description
A delightful twist on the classic meatloaf, this casserole combines comforting flavors with gooey cheese for a satisfying meal.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1 cup breadcrumbs
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 egg
- 1 on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 teaspoon pepper
- 2 cups shredded cheese (cheddar or your choice)
- 1 cup marinara sauce
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
- In a large bowl, combine ground beef, breadcrumbs, milk, egg, onion, garlic, salt, and pepper. Mix until well combined.
- Spread half of the meatloaf mixture in the bottom of a greased casserole dish. Then, layer half of the shredded cheese over the meatloaf mixture. Next, add the marinara sauce evenly over the cheese layer.
- Spread the remaining meatloaf mixture on top of the marinara sauce, and then top this layer with the remaining cheese. Bake for 45-50 minutes or until cooked through and bubbly.
- Let it cool slightly before serving.
Notes
Serve warm with a salad or garlic bread.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 4 days or freeze for up to 3 months.
